**Action item (PM-214, Coldvault archival):** Automate archiving of cold storage buckets older than the retention cutoff. Manual sweeps missed two regions last quarter and blew the storage budget. Owner: infra rotation. Sweep cadence, batch size, and age thresholds must be config-driven, not hardcoded, so on-call can tune under load. Dry-run mode required before first prod run. Proposed defaults for review at sync are below.

limits module of fahog-kahop:
CAPS = {
    "fraeth": 189,
    "drumir": 842,
}

// Max playback segments preloaded per exhibit in the Larkhall
// Museum audio-guide app (WanderTone). Raising this past 6
// causes memory pressure on older handsets — see incident notes
// in the Tessing wiki. Change only with a profiling run attached.
// Builds that altered this constant must record the stamp below.

session token of kahag-bawip = htk6_729d08

- [ ] Landlord site audit (morning of your first day): inspectors from Tarnwell Properties will be walking the Osprey Wing with our office manager, Priya Caldew. Keep your desk area clear, leave fire-door wedges out, and do not let auditors into the comms cupboard. If asked, lock the cupboard using the door code below.

turnstile pass: bdg-YEOZLM-79341408

Visitors attending night-shift operations at the Quillmarsh Depot must be assigned a locker in the south changing rooms before entering the production floor. Locker allocation is handled at the night desk; visitors may not choose their own locker or share one with an escort. Personal items, phones, and loose tools must be stored for the duration of the visit. Lockers 40–52 are reserved for visitors only. The locker bank is secured behind the changing-room door, which opens with the night-shift access code below.

door code, tajof-kageg: bdg-QVDCE-3